> The unbinding order in x_consider_frame_title is botched. Hence,
> while do_switch_frame will not resize the minibuffer window when the
> frame of the title bar gets selected, it will still resize when the
> old frame gets reselected in the unbind form.
>
> The behavior can be seen with emacs -Q evaluating the following two
> forms in row:
>
> (make-frame '((minibuffer . nil)))
> (y-or-n-p "\n")
Maybe it's not entirely clear from this description. The
(y-or-n-p "\n")
form must be evaluated in the new, minibuffer-less frame. Then the
minibuffer window in the first, minibuffer-equipped frame appears
empty.
> The attached trivial patch cures it. Obviously, there's no guarantee
> that some other client relies on the wrong order.
Any suggestions on how to proceed? This is a regression wrt Emacs 25.
